About Rff Supply Chain
The Corporate was formerly known as Kolumbus Freight Forwarders (India) Private Limited. The Company is engaged in the Transportation And Logistics Industry.
The Company's status is Active, and it has filed its Annual Returns and Financial Statements up until 31 March 2023. It's a company limited by shares with an authorized capital of Rs 1.50 M and a paid-up capital of Rs 0.10 M, as per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) records.
Rashi Ahuja, Kapil Ahuja, Haresh Ahuja, and One other member serve as directors at the Company.

Financial Performance and Corporate Structure Insights of Rff Supply Chain.
Rff Supply Chain Private Limited, for the financial year ended 2022, experienced Minor drop in revenue, with a 6.42% decrease. The company also saw a substantial improvement in profitability, with a 40.17% increase in profit. The company's net worth moved up by a moderate rise of 0.19%.
